NCIt definition : A cyclic sulfonate ester with potential antineoplastic activity. As an alkylating
agent, clyclodisone induces the formation of DNA interstrand crosslinks, DNA strand
breaks, and alkali-labile lesions in the DNA of some tumor cell lines. Alkylating
agents exert cytotoxic and chemotherapeutic effects by transferring alkyl groups to
DNA, thereby damaging DNA and interfering with DNA synthesis and cell division. (NCI04);
